Elevate Your HR Career with a DBA

In today's dynamic business landscape, Human Resources professionals seeking to ascend their careers increasingly find themselves at a crossroads. A Doctor of Business Administration (DBA) degree can prove to be an invaluable asset, equipping you with the strategic knowledge and critical thinking skills necessary to succeed in executive roles. A DBA program will enrich your understanding of corporate structures, talent management, and the intertwined factors that influence business growth.

By obtaining a DBA, you'll hone your ability to evaluate complex business challenges, formulate innovative solutions, and articulately communicate your strategic vision. Furthermore, a DBA can expand opportunities to senior-level positions within HR, allowing you to shape organizational culture.
